Pastor Declares Hilda Baci's Jollof Record an Act of 'Christ-like' Virtue

Bolaji Idowu, the Lead Pastor of Harvesters International Christian Centre, has lauded celebrity chef Hilda Baci as a remarkable embodiment of Christian values. This praise comes as Baci embarks on a new challenge to set a world record by cooking what is anticipated to be the largest pot of Nigerian jollof rice. Pastor Idowu personally visited Baci at the Eko Hotel and Suites in Lagos on a Friday, extending spiritual support to her ambitious endeavor.
Addressing journalists at the venue, Pastor Idowu articulated his admiration for Baci's efforts, stating, “What I feel is that she is demonstrating the values of Christ, because ‘I can do all things through Christ and all things are possible.’” He further elaborated on the profound impact of her journey, adding, “I love her story because Hilda reminds me that despite your background, despite your pains, despite your trauma and limitations, you can actually do the impossible if you only believe.” Earlier, the cleric was observed offering prayers for Baci, underscoring his deep spiritual endorsement.
Pastor Idowu also highlighted the widespread influence of Baci’s accomplishments, emphasizing, “Hilda’s story is a story that inspires women all across the world.” Baci first achieved global recognition in May 2023 when she successfully broke the Guinness World Record (GWR) for the longest cooking marathon. Her previous record-breaking cook-a-thon captivated the nation, drawing immense support from thousands, including prominent government officials, celebrities, and religious leaders, solidifying her status as a symbol of Nigerian culinary excellence and unwavering resilience.
